Understanding the NCLEX and Its Pharmacology Component

The National Council Licensure Examination (NCLEX) is a standardized exam that determines whether nursing candidates are qualified to practice as licensed nurses. There are two main versions of this exam: the NCLEX-RN for registered nurses and the NCLEX-PN for practical nurses. Both versions include questions related to pharmacology because medication administration and management are critical skills for safe nursing practice.

Pharmacology questions on the NCLEX test your understanding of drug classifications, mechanisms of action, therapeutic effects, side effects, adverse reactions, contraindications, and safe administration principles. To succeed, it is essential to have a strong foundation in pharmacological concepts and to apply critical thinking when answering questions that simulate real clinical situations.

Deepening Your Understanding of Drug Classifications and Mechanisms

Pharmacology on the NCLEX heavily focuses on drug classifications and how drugs work in the body. A solid grasp of these concepts is essential for answering exam questions correctly and confidently.

Importance of Drug Classifications

Drug classifications group medications by their chemical structure, mechanism of action, or therapeutic use. Understanding these groups helps you predict the effects, side effects, and interactions of drugs, even if you haven’t memorized every individual medication.

For example, knowing that beta-blockers affect the cardiovascular system by slowing heart rate and lowering blood pressure allows you to anticipate possible side effects like fatigue or dizziness without memorizing the specifics of every beta-blocker.

Strategies to Learn Drug Classifications

Start by memorizing the major drug classes commonly tested on the NCLEX. Focus on:

  • Cardiovascular drugs (beta-blockers, ACE inhibitors, calcium channel blockers) 
  • Antibiotics (penicillins, cephalosporins, macrolides) 
  • CNS drugs (benzodiazepines, antiepileptics) 
  • Endocrine drugs (insulin, oral hypoglycemics, thyroid hormones) 
  • Gastrointestinal drugs (antacids, proton pump inhibitors) 

Create summary charts that list each class, examples of drugs in the class, their mechanisms, common uses, and notable side effects. Visual aids like tables and color-coding can improve retention.

Use repetition techniques such as writing the information multiple times or reciting it aloud. Flashcards focused on drug classes are also very effective.

Understanding Mechanisms of Action

Once you know the drug classes, dive deeper into how these medications affect the body. The mechanism of action explains the biochemical process through which a drug produces its effects.

For example, calcium channel blockers prevent calcium from entering heart and blood vessel cells, which relaxes the vessels and reduces blood pressure. Understanding this mechanism helps you anticipate therapeutic outcomes and side effects.

Try to relate mechanisms of action to normal physiology. For example, review how the nervous system regulates heart rate before studying beta-blockers. This connection aids comprehension and recall.

Mastering Side Effects and Adverse Reactions

Recognizing side effects and adverse drug reactions is a critical component of pharmacology on the NCLEX. You will be tested on your ability to identify common side effects and differentiate them from serious adverse reactions that require immediate nursing intervention.

Common Side Effects Versus Serious Adverse Reactions

Side effects are expected, often mild drug effects that patients can tolerate or manage. For example, dry mouth from antihistamines or mild nausea from antibiotics.

Adverse reactions are unexpected, severe, or harmful effects. These might include anaphylaxis from penicillin or hepatotoxicity from certain antitubercular drugs.

How to Study Side Effects

Create lists or flashcards that include common side effects for each drug class. Focus on “red flag” symptoms that indicate the need to stop the medication or notify a healthcare provider immediately.

Use case studies or practice questions to apply your knowledge. For example, if a patient on a diuretic complains of muscle weakness, you should recognize that this might be due to hypokalemia, a potentially serious side effect.

Nursing Interventions for Side Effects

In addition to identifying side effects, the NCLEX expects you to know appropriate nursing actions. For example, if a patient experiences orthostatic hypotension from antihypertensive medications, you should instruct them to rise slowly and monitor blood pressure regularly.

Practice linking side effects to nursing interventions. Making charts that pair common adverse effects with corresponding nursing care plans is a great way to remember these connections.

Navigating Drug Interactions and Contraindications

Understanding how drugs interact with each other and recognizing contraindications is another important aspect of NCLEX pharmacology questions.

Types of Drug Interactions

Drug interactions occur when one drug alters the effect of another. They can increase toxicity, reduce therapeutic effects, or cause unexpected side effects.

Common types of interactions include:

  • Additive effects (two drugs with similar actions increase the effect) 
  • Antagonistic effects (one drug reduces the effect of another) 
  • Altered absorption (one drug affects the absorption of another) 

Studying Drug Interactions

Focus on high-risk drug combinations, such as warfarin with NSAIDs, which can increase bleeding risk, or ACE inhibitors with potassium-sparing diuretics, which can cause hyperkalemia.

Understand how food, supplements, or herbal remedies may interact with prescribed medications.

Recognizing Contraindications

Contraindications are conditions or factors that make a particular drug unsafe for a patient. For example, beta-blockers are contraindicated in patients with asthma due to the risk of bronchospasm.

Memorize common contraindications and link them with patient assessment findings.

Mastering Dosage Calculations for Safe Medication Administration

Dosage calculation questions are frequent on the NCLEX and require precise attention to detail.

Types of Dosage Calculations

The NCLEX tests your ability to calculate:

  • Oral medication doses based on prescribed amounts 
  • Intravenous (IV) flow rates and drip rates 
  • Pediatric dosages based on weight or body surface area 

Best Practices for Dosage Calculations

Use step-by-step methods for solving problems. Write down the information given, identify the formula needed, and double-check your units and calculations.

Practice with various problem types regularly to build accuracy and confidence.

Tips to Avoid Common Errors

Be careful with unit conversions (mg to mcg, mL to L). Always recheck decimal placements and carry units through calculations.

Develop a habit of estimating whether your answer is reasonable before finalizing it.

Approaching Pain Management Pharmacology

Pain management is a significant topic on the NCLEX, covering both opioid and non-opioid medications.

Understanding Pain Medication Classes

Know the different classes, such as:

  • Nonsteroidal anti-inflammatory drugs (NSAIDs) like ibuprofen 
  • Acetaminophen for mild to moderate pain 
  • Opioids like morphine and fentanylare used  for severe pain 

Monitoring for Side Effects and Risks

Opioids carry risks of respiratory depression, constipation, and dependency. Recognize signs of overdose and appropriate nursing interventions, such as administering naloxone.

NSAIDs can cause gastrointestinal irritation and increase bleeding risk.

Patient Education and Safety

Educate patients on safe use of pain medications, including avoiding alcohol with opioids and adhering to prescribed doses.

Use non-pharmacologic pain relief methods in conjunction with medications when appropriate.

Applying Pharmacology Knowledge in Clinical Scenarios

The NCLEX tests your ability to apply pharmacology knowledge in real-world nursing situations, requiring critical thinking and problem-solving.

Interpreting Patient Presentations

You might be given a patient’s symptoms, medical history, and current medications and asked to identify potential drug-related problems.

For example, a patient on digoxin presenting with nausea and visual disturbances may be experiencing digoxin toxicity. Recognizing these signs allows you to prioritize interventions.

Making Safe Medication Decisions

Questions may involve choosing the correct medication based on patient conditions, contraindications, and lab values.

For example, selecting an anticoagulant for a patient with atrial fibrillation but no bleeding risks, or withholding medication if lab results indicate toxicity.

Prioritizing Nursing Interventions

You must often decide which nursing actions to perform first when managing drug therapies and adverse effects.

For example, if a patient develops an allergic reaction after medication administration, immediate cessation and emergency intervention take priority.

Understanding Pharmacokinetics and Pharmacodynamics

Pharmacokinetics and pharmacodynamics describe how drugs move through and affect the body. These concepts are important for understanding dosing, timing, and effects.

Pharmacokinetics: Absorption, Distribution, Metabolism, Excretion

  • Absorption: How a drug enters the bloodstream 
  • Distribution: How the drug spreads through tissues and organs 
  • Metabolism: How the body breaks down the drug (usually in the liver) 
  • Excretion: How the drug is eliminated (usually through the kidneys) 

Changes or impairments in any of these processes can affect drug levels and safety.

Pharmacodynamics: Drug Effects on the Body

Pharmacodynamics focuses on the drug’s biochemical and physiological effects and its mechanism of action.

Understanding these processes helps you anticipate therapeutic outcomes and adverse effects.

Managing Special Populations in Pharmacology

Certain populations require special consideration when administering medications, and the NCLEX often tests your knowledge of these adjustments.

Pediatric Patients

Children metabolize drugs differently due to immature organs and body systems.

  • Dosages are often weight-based 
  • Increased risk of toxicity or side effects 
  • Monitor closely for therapeutic effects and adverse reactions. 

Geriatric Patients

Older adults may have altered pharmacokinetics due to decreased kidney and liver function.

  • Increased sensitivity to drugs 
  • Higher risk of drug interactions due to polypharmacy 
  • Adjust dosages accordingly and monitor for side effects.s 

Pregnant and Lactating Women

Some medications can harm the fetus or infant and require careful consideration.

  • Understand pregnancy safety categori.es 
  • Avoid teratogenic drugs 
  • Counsel patients on risks and benefits
